Transaction 3df95f21e2ef596396248789bb6bea5d1d5096ae623ad79e170ef28544c5efed

1 Input
2 Outputs
  • 3df95f21e2ef596396248789bb6bea5d1d5096ae623ad79e170ef28544c5efed:0
  • value  140430240
    address  17ZAKS8h4XYmp2Snndv82sriJNBPHF1tnM
  • 3df95f21e2ef596396248789bb6bea5d1d5096ae623ad79e170ef28544c5efed:1
  • value  9490660
    address  1Lq8q6AwydjsGYRDPYjoAhZPppApABkmaF